I had a little libel run-in myself, once. Seems to me one big difference between big media and blogs — and Instapundit touched upon it a little – is that big media can afford libel insurance, and most can afford to have libel lawyers on retainer. We wee bloggers don’t have that luxury.
Consequently, the mere threat of a lawsuit can have the effect of prior restraint. Even if we’re 100% confident in what we want to publish — and we’re sure we’d win at a trial — the mere threat of a suit can prevent publication because most of us don’t have the finanical wherewithall to afford legal representation. That’s pretty much what happened to me, and why the Straight piece I wrote for Reason still sits in an e-file.
